Mercedes-Benz Recalls 9,000 Diesel Vehicles

The start of 2008 seems to be a bad year for Mercedes-Benz so far, and one marked by the recalling of thousands of vehicles. After 3 McLarrens were recalled, Mercedes-Benz USA is now recalling 9,000 diesel models. The recall includes the 2007 E320 Bluetec, ML320 CDI, and GL320 CDI. Mercedes-Benz Recalls Three SLR McLarens

All Mercedes SLR McLaren owners be attentive as Mercedes is recalling three SLR McLarens. As Auto unleashed reports this is due to problems with windshields as they need to be cleaned and reinstalled correctly. Mercedes-Benz forgot to cover windshields with a special protecting layer. Speaking While Driving Contributes To Traffic Congestion

University of Utah Psychology Professor Dave Strayer has conducted a study which concludes that those drivers who talk on cell phones while driving reach their destination later then those who don't.
